About the Role
Join us in a key role where your insight expertise will help influence strategic decisions and deliver exceptional consumer experiences. At Cancer Research UK, our marketing, fundraising and engagement activity is most effective when it is rooted in a deep understanding of what matters to our audiences. The Consumer Insight and Experience (CIX) team plays a pivotal role in ensuring decisions across Marketing, Fundraising and Engagement (MFE) are informed by robust consumer insight and a strong understanding of audience needs, motivations and experiences.
Responsibilities
- Manage and deliver a range of qualitative and quantitative research projects, ensuring stakeholders have the insight they need to make informed decisions.
- Manage in-house and commissioned end-to-end quantitative and qualitative insight projects from brief through to delivery and implementation.
- Build trusted relationships with stakeholders, helping them understand their insight requirements and ambitions.
- Translate complex findings into clear and actionable recommendations.
- Collaborate across Data, Insight and Performance teams to provide joined up delivery and understanding of insight.
- Manage and optimise package of insight products and tools, including tracking programmes and our Supporter Panel.
- Manage external research agencies, budgets, timelines and quality standards.
